Apple introduced the AirPods Max 2, the successor to its AirPods Max headphones released in 2020. The new model is priced at $549. The headphones include updates such as improved active noise cancellation, the H2 chip and new audio features.
Superior Noise Cancellation And Adaptive Audio
Apple claims that the new AirPods Max 2 deliver up to 1.5 times more effective active noise cancellation compared to their predecessor. With the implementation of Adaptive Audio, the headphones automatically adjust both noise cancellation and Transparency modes in real-time based on the environment, ensuring that listeners enjoy the optimal audio experience irrespective of their surroundings.

Enhanced Transparency And Natural Sound
The updated Transparency mode, now powered by an improved digital signal processing algorithm optimized for the H2 chip and the advanced microphone array, provides a remarkably natural sound. This feature not only keeps users aware of ambient sounds but also preserves the integrity of the listening experience.
Innovative Features For A Modern Lifestyle
AirPods Max 2 include Live Translation, a feature designed to support conversations across different languages. The headphones also include voice isolation technology. Apple said this system reduces background noise during voice calls.
Optimized Audio And Creative Control
The headphones use a new high-dynamic-range amplifier designed to improve audio clarity and bass response. Spatial Audio has also been updated to improve sound positioning. AirPods Max 2 include a Camera Remote function that allows users to trigger the camera shutter on compatible iOS devices using the Digital Crown.
Designed For The Global Market
Available in a range of stylish colors including midnight, starlight, orange, purple, and blue, the AirPods Max 2 will be accessible for pre-order starting March 25, with a global release early next month across more than 30 countries and regions. The headphones support 24-bit, 48 kHz lossless audio when used with the supplied USB-C cable, ensuring an uncompromised audio experience.
